Burns an' a' That! Festival
A whole festival dedicated to Scotland’s internationally acclaimed poet Robert Burns. To celebrate the 2013 Year of Natural Scotland, the festival heads outdoors to Belleisle Park for a programme of live music, and visual and performing arts.

Portsoy Music Festival: The Fourth Haal
A three day festival which captures the varied music traditions of the north of Scotland, so there's everything from bothy ballads to Burns as well as Celtic, folk, Americana and Irish influenced music. There is also a range of sessions, workshops and storytelling from local performers and musicians.
